The Physics class will act as a super class for the different implemented physics (low/high mach flow, temperature, etc).
Methods:
Information on boundaries (is an element one, type, needed constants of the boundary conditions)
Flux value calculation scheme of different elements with the following syntax: Physics.getFluxValue(volume, face_normal, face_length, neighbour_position) and returns the (self and neighbour) coefficients and the constant as described here:
Specify solver type
The HeatTransfer subclass implements heat transfer in solids
